About the Role
We are currently recruiting for Logistics Operators to support operations within a busy rail manufacturing and assembly environment. This role is ideal for individuals with warehouse and logistics experience who enjoy working in a fast-paced production setting.
As a Logistics Operator, you will play a key role in ensuring the smooth flow of materials from goods-inwards through to the production line, supporting the assembly teams by delivering components to the correct locations on time and in the right condition.
Key Responsibilities
- Receive parts and components into the goods-inwards area.
- Unpack materials from supplier packaging, checking condition and ensuring items are ready for production use.
- Transport components to the lineside areas within the facility.
- Place parts in their designated locations or jigs to support assembly operations.
- Maintain a clean, organised, and safe warehouse and work environment.
